如何使用docker为scylladb设置机架和数据中心名称?

时间:2017-01-31 12:20:28

标签: docker cassandra scylla

Scylladb建立在许多与Cassandra相同的范例之上。通过docker启动Cassandra实例时,可以直接从命令行指定其机架和数据中心名称,如下所示:

docker run --name c1 -d tobert/cassandra -rack myRack -dc myDatacenter

但是,我未能与Scylladb获得相同的行为。是否可以从docker命令行指定机架和数据中心名称?如果不是:那么如何设置这些(和其他)配置参数?

1 个答案:

答案 0 :(得分:1)

ScyllaDB Docker镜像目前不支持这些选项,但您可以手动更改/etc/scylla/cassandra-rackdc.properties文件来配置它们。

我打开了一个关于缺少配置选项的问题:https://github.com/scylladb/scylla/issues/2048